One of our favourite pictures, taken in early summer 2008, after an untypically
cold spring: The Festung Hohensalzburg Fortress
sitting above the Old Town; the
famous spires are covered by trees, but you can see the snow white mountain tops
of the the Untersberg and the Göll mountain range on the horizon. The picture
was taken from the Kapuzinerberg on a hike along the old 17th century city walls.
This walk is slightly more demanding than similar ones along other hills of
Salzburg, but exceptionally rewarding with respect to vistas on the Altstadt
(Old Town) - as you can see in this picture.
